The group considers each spur/ sub-spur, taking the simplest first, partly for clarity but also because a simple explanation may make more complex ones unnecessary. Sub-spurs can represent subsidiary causes. This is the "backbone" of the "fish." Draw "spurs" from this "backbone" at about 45 degrees, one for every likely cause of the problem that the group can think of and label each. ![]() Label the arrowhead with the title of the issue to be explained. How: On a broad sheet of paper, draw a long arrow horizontally across the middle of the page pointing to the right. ![]() What: The fishbone technique uses a visual organizer to identify the possible causes of a problem.īenefits: This technique discourages partial or premature solutions and demonstrates the relative importance of, and interactions between, different parts of a problem. Environment: The conditions, such as location, time, temperature, and culture in which the process operates" Measurements: Data generated from the process that are used to evaluate its quality Materials: Raw materials, parts, pens, paper, etc. Machines: Any equipment, computers, tools, etc. Methods: How the process is performed and the specific requirements for doing it, such as policies, procedures, rules, regulations and laws People: Anyone involved with the process Causes are usually grouped into major categories to identify these sources of variation. Each cause or reason for imperfection is a source of variation. ![]() Common uses of the Ishikawa diagram are product design and quality defect prevention to identify potential factors causing an overall effect. "Ishikawa diagrams (also called fishbone diagrams, herringbone diagrams, cause-and-effect diagrams, or Fishikawa) are causal diagrams created by Kaoru Ishikawa (1968) that show the causes of a specific event.
